Family Trip to Nova Scotia & Toronto Aug 2009!
I have been on the Dibb actively for 3 years but never done a TR despite 4 trips to DLRP and 2 trips to WDW, a trip to NYC, amongst others during that time. But reading other people's TRs has helped me a lot, so I am definately doing one this time!
CAST: me (40, travel mad, utter Disney fan, chief planner and finance manager), DD (6, going on 16, cares about clothes, nails, dancing and nothing else) my sister (38, chief driver, tags along with my crazy plans without any moaning), sisters son & my adored nephew T (nearly 7, travel crazy, animals and museum crazy, also loves rides - a sure Attenborough in the making). Thats us... Ive wanted to see a whale in the wild for as long as I remember, and DN is crazy about marine life, so this trip is planned around that. Here is our itinery... Wed 12 Aug - Catch train to London from Manchester, check in to hotel near Victoria and have a look at Buckingham Palace, maybe do London Eye if time allows, or Rainforest Cafe just to get a little Orlando in every holiday! Thu 13 Aug - fly Gatwick to Halifax, arrive 1715, pick up car, drive down to Harbourfront for dinner. Check in to airport hotel as we will all be tired, time difference is 3 hours and will desperately try and stay up. Fri 14 Aug - Drive to Annapolis Royal for 3 night cabin stay. Visit Peggys Cove on the way. Sat 15 Aug - Whale watching trip on Brier Island, hoping to see Humpback, Fin, Pilot Whales! Sun 16 Aug - visit local theme park Upper Clements Park all day Mon 17 Aug - Drive to Antigonish for 3 night cabin stay, stopping off for 4 hours at Shubenacadie Wildlife Park Tue 18 Aug - Beach/local day Wed 19 Aug - Beach/local day Thu 20 Aug - Drive to Cheticamp on Cape Breton Island for 3 night motel stay Fri 21 Aug - Beach day Sat 22 Aug - Whale watching trip at Pleasant Bay, driving there on Cabot Trail, one of the most scenic drives in North America Sun 23 Aug - Drive to Halifax for evening flight to Toronto, stopping at Melmerby Beach for 3 hours. Arrive Toronto, pre-booked meet and greet limo service, check in to downtown skyscraper hotel for 5 nights Mon 24 Aug - Visit CN Tower, Open top Bus Tour, Royal Ontario Museum. Visit Shopsys for dinner Tue 25 Aug - Ontario Place, Chinatown for dinner Wed 26 Aug - Canadas Wonderland to meet the one and only Spongebob! Thur 27 Aug - private car tour of Niagra Falls, pick up at 9am return 5pm. Lunch booking at the Skylon Tower Fri 28 Aug - am: Ontario Science Center, then transfer to airport for evening flight back in to Manchester Now Ive done that, I HAVE to do the full report dont I? |
